Dive into : An Overview into Tai Chi and Qi Gong
Tai Chi and Qi Gong are ancient practices that cultivate a harmonious flow of energy within the body. These gentle arts involve slow, deliberate movements coordinated with deep respiratory techniques. Through these practices, practitioners aim to harmonize their spiritual being.
Tai Chi is often described as "meditation in motion," emphasizing the link between consciousness and physical form. Qi Gong, on the other hand, emphasizes more directly on energizing the flow of Qi, or "life force," throughout the body.
- Benefits of Tai Chi and Qi Gong include increased flexibility, improved balance, reduced stress, enhanced focus, and a greater sense of inner harmony.
Whether you seek to improve your well-being, explore ancient traditions, or simply cultivate a deeper connection with yourself, Tai Chi and Qi Gong offer a path of tranquility and growth.
